http://www.bobatkins.com/photography...focus_EOS.html For the last question, about dust inside a lens, it entirely depends: How much dust is actually inside. Whether there is also mildew or mold. If the coatings are intact. etc. Generally, a small amount of dust on internal elements of older lenses is pretty normal. The problem is, unless you inspect the lens yourself, and know how to inspect it and what to look for, you cannot properly assess the impact of the ravages of time on a lens and how it impacts image quality based on sellers comments. If you are paying a lot for a used lens, either buy from a reputable dealer with a decent grading system, or make sure you have return priviledges. If the lens doesn't cost that much, I often just take the chance or use my "buyer's instinct" as a guide. ziggy53 |
